Phormium 'Bronze Baby' (Bronze Baby New Zealand Flax)
Botanical Information
| Family | Hemerocallidaceae |
| Genus | Phormium |
| Cultivar | 'Bronze Baby' |
| Category | Perennials |
Details
| USDA Hardiness Zone | 9b - 10a |
| USDA Hardiness Ref. | |
| Canadian Hardiness Zone | Requires cool season protection under glass. |
| Canada Hardiness Ref. | |
| RHS Hardiness Zone | H3 |
| RHS Hardiness Ref. | |
| Temperature (°C) | -4 - 2 |
| Temperature (°F) | 30 - 35 |
| Height | 0.5 m -1 m |
| Spread | 0.1 - 0.5 m |
| Growth | Medium |
| Flowering Period | June, July |
Description and Growing Information
| General Description | Medium sized, clump-forming, evergreen perennial. |
| Landscape | Flower borders and informal gardens. |
| Propagation | Division in spring. |
| Cultivation | Best grown in fertile, moist but well-drained soil. |
| Pests | Mealybugs. |
| Notable Specimens | Pinetum Park and Pine Lodge Gardens, Cornwall, England. |
